7 Lessons from the N8n Valuation Surge: How a VC Bidding War in 2025 Propelled Its Value to $2 Billion

The year 2025 is turning into a golden era for AI-driven startups in Europe. Among the shining stars is N8n, a Berlin-based open-source workflow automation platform. In July 2025, the company made headlines by ramping its valuation to $2 billion following a competitive VC bidding war. With more than 12 venture capital term sheets submitted, the race to back N8n underscores the extraordinary investor appetite for agentic AI solutions.
Let’s delve into the remarkable rise of N8n, the broader trends shaping Europe's AI startup ecosystem, and what entrepreneurs can learn to tap into this wave of opportunities.

The N8n Phenomenon: Key Highlights

1. A $2 Billion Milestone in Record Time

After closing a €55 million ($60M) Series B round in March 2025 at a valuation of $1.5 billion, N8n raised the stakes just four months later during its Series C. The valuation leaped to over $2 billion, fueled by a bidding war among renowned venture capitalists.

2. Venture Capital Frenzy

With over a dozen term sheets submitted, the VC competition drove N8n into the $2 billion club. The company is reportedly gearing up to raise over $100M in its Series C round. Prominent investors like Sequoia Capital, Felicis Ventures, and Highland Europe have backed the company during previous rounds.

3. Customer Base & Revenue Growth

The company boasts over 3,000 enterprise customers, including Microsoft and Vodafone, generating $40 million in annual recurring revenue (ARR). This robust growth trajectory made it an attractive target for VCs eager to invest in revenue-generating, late-stage startups.

4. Europe’s AI Gold Rush

N8n fits into a broader trend marked by increasing investment in agentic AI, AI startups focused on integrating tools and intelligence for workflows. European AI startups, in general, have seen $3.7 billion in funding so far in 2025, surpassing the entire funding raised in 2024.

How Entrepreneurs Can Learn from N8n’s Journey: Practical Lessons

Lesson 1: Solve Enterprise Pain Points

N8n's focus on workflow automation and offering customizable, AI-powered solutions resonates with its target audience, enterprises looking for efficiency. Entrepreneurs can take inspiration from N8n by identifying and solving operational inefficiencies in niche markets.

Lesson 2: Build on Fair Code

N8n leveraged its “fair-code” licensing model, which combines the openness of open-source with a sustainable commercial strategy. Aspiring entrepreneurs can attract developers and enterprises by associating their brand with transparency and fairness while securing revenue channels.

Lesson 3: Timing Is Crucial

By launching as AI moved to the forefront of innovation, N8n capitalized on the right timing. Entrepreneurs should monitor emerging trends like agentic AI and low-code/no-code platforms while ensuring market readiness to scale.

Lesson 4: Secure the Right Investors Early

N8n attracted marquee investors like Sequoia Capital and Felicis Ventures that not only brought capital but also credibility to lure others. Entrepreneurs should look for investors that provide strategic insights and industry connections.

6. How does N8n’s “fair-code” licensing model work?
The “fair-code” model combines the openness of open-source with a commercial strategy. It allows free access for developers while securing revenue from enterprise implementations. Learn about fair-code licensing
